3. Key Metrics to Measure Employee Engagement

Imagine walking into an office where every employee is genuinely excited about their work. Sounds like a dream, right? Yet, studies show that only around 33% of employees feel engaged at work. So, what are the key metrics businesses can utilize to turn that statistic around? Well, start by measuring employee satisfaction through regular surveys. Insights gained from these surveys can reveal how connected employees feel to their roles, company values, and colleagues. Another crucial metric is the employee turnover rate; high turnover often indicates low engagement. Companies that pay attention to these figures create a foundation for fostering a more engaged workforce.

4. Best Practices for Dashboard Design

Imagine you’re trying to decipher a treasure map, but instead of clear paths and big red ‘X’s, you’re met with a chaotic mess of lines and symbols. That’s often how we feel when confronted with poorly designed dashboards. A study found that users can miss critical insights simply because the dashboard is cluttered and lacks intuitive design. This highlights the importance of adopting best practices for dashboard design, which aim to present data not just as numbers, but as actionable insights that drive decision-making. A clean layout, effective use of colors, and clear categorization can transform an overwhelming array of data into a compelling narrative that speaks to the audience.

One key aspect of effective dashboard design is understanding the audience's needs. Knowing who will use the dashboard allows you to focus on the metrics that matter most to them. Final Conclusions

In conclusion, the integration of employee engagement metrics into organizational performance dashboards represents a critical advancement in how companies assess and drive their success. By incorporating these metrics, organizations can obtain a more holistic view of their operational health, recognizing that employee engagement directly influences productivity, retention, and overall performance. This comprehensive approach not only empowers leaders with actionable insights but also fosters a culture of transparency and accountability, enabling teams to align their efforts with the organization’s strategic objectives.

Furthermore, as the landscape of work continues to evolve, prioritizing employee engagement through data-driven strategies can provide organizations with a significant competitive edge. By regularly monitoring and analyzing engagement metrics alongside traditional performance indicators, businesses can proactively address potential issues, boost morale, and enhance employee well-being. Ultimately, embracing this integrated perspective can lead to sustainable growth, increased innovation, and a strong organizational commitment that benefits all stakeholders involved.
